    • A high molecular weight copolymer of a conjugated diolefin and vinyl chloride in which the vinyl chloride content is from 5 mol up to 50 mol percent relative to the total monomers and the vinyl chloride unit is distributed at random in the molecule chain, and a manufacturing process for such copolymer by carrying out the copolymerization by adding a particular catalyst in the presence of at least the vinyl chloride monomer, in a halogenated hydrocarbon as solvent, at a temperature of -100* to 80*C so that the molar ratio of said catalyst to the total amount of the monomers as charged is 0.05 to 0.0001. The catalyst is any acidic Friedel-Crafts metal halide compound wherein the metal belongs to Group II to VIII of the Periodic Table or alkylaluminum halide compound of the general formula, A1 Rn X3 n wherein R represents an alkyl group, X represents a halogen atom and n represents 1 or 1.5.
